Walker's Crisps ~ Prawn Cocktail


I don't eat potato chips very often, but when I do I tend to gravitate to unusual flavors. My hubby gets pretty tired of my adventurous streak and gets all passive-aggressive until I bring home a bag of plain ol' Lay's, but my kids are game to try out the new flavors. Junk food is junk food, after all.

Anyway, I picked up this single serve bag of Prawn Cocktail "crisps" (which is just the fancy British way of saying potato chips) on my last trip to Whole Foods. I was a little wary about trying these; I know that prawns are a type of sea creature (similar to shrimp) and I wasn't sure about how well that flavor would translate to a snack food.

They actually weren't too bad. I'm happy to say that they didn't have a fishy smell, just a scent of mixed spices. The flavor was a little odd, however. It reminded me of salt and vinegar potato chips with some ketchup mixed in. I do like salt and vinegar chips, but I just couldn't get used to the ketchup taste. I ate about half the bag before giving the rest to Spencer, who declared them "tasty." There's nothing quite like the culinary opinion of a five-year-old!

I'm not sure that I would buy these again, but they were most... interesting.

Product: Walker's Crisps ~ Prawn Cocktail
Place Purchased: Whole Foods
Price: $ .69
Calories: 131 per serving

Overall Rating: 2 out of 5
